I believe a 36mm calculated out to be roughly a 33.25mm solid bar (from memory from an old thread here). So, the 35mm is going to be stiffer. I just completed these calcs. A 35 solid is 17% stiffer than a 36mm hollow. A 36mm hollow is equal in stiffness to a 33.75 mm solid. |
